Chapter 203 The Jade Market of Yuanshui



Manager Zhou pondered for a long time, then sighed softly and said:

"It's really hard to say in this situation. Take these raw stones from Yuanshui for example. They are all produced by some small mines in the west, while the raw stones in Xiao Taiyuan's hands will not be transported to Yuanshui."

Some of his raw stones were transported to major cities in the Central Plains, but most were transported to foreign countries and small kingdoms in the Western Regions.

As for where so many miners came from, that's hard to say. It wasn't recruited from various places as they claimed. It seems many miners have dubious origins; otherwise, why would he need so many thugs?

"Are any of his miners from neighboring small countries?" Zhao Xian asked.

"I don't know for sure, but one thing is certain: he transported many raw stones to some neighboring countries, which shows that Xiao Taiyuan did business with some foreign merchants."

When Manager Zhou finished speaking, everyone fell silent. They had a general understanding of the situation in the Yuanxi jade market and knew who their competitors were.

"Manager Zhou, what should I do if I want to purchase a large quantity of raw stones from Yuanxi?" Li Xue asked.

Zhou Tong's eyes lit up, and he asked, "How many raw stones does this young master plan to purchase?"

"We didn't bring many silver notes this time. We plan to purchase 100,000 taels of silver worth of raw stones. If the quality of the raw stones is very good, we can purchase more."

A single order of 100,000 taels of silver is far too large for his small mine to handle, and he couldn't help but feel a little regretful.

Seeing Zhou Tong's expression, Li Xue knew what was going on. She feigned ignorance and asked:

"Is Manager Zhou not interested in this deal, or is there some other reason?"

“Young master, you don’t know this, but who wouldn’t want to do such a big business deal? Unfortunately, my jade mine is too small to handle such a large order,” Zhou Tong said helplessly.

"It seems I have no choice but to negotiate this business with Xiao Taiyuan. However, according to what you just said, Xiao Taiyuan bullies his peers and engages in private trade with foreign countries. The government will investigate him sooner or later, and he may be convicted of treason."

If I do business with him now, I'll be implicated sooner or later. Therefore, I absolutely cannot do business with him.

Zhou Tong was taken aback, then his face lit up with surprise, and he asked:

"Is this true? Will the government really punish Xiao Taiyuan?"

Li Xue nodded and said, "The imperial court's crackdown on treason is extremely severe. From imperial relatives to ordinary people, once a case is verified, no one will be spared."

Of course, to determine whether someone has colluded with the enemy or betrayed the country, there must be concrete evidence. In Xiao Taiyuan's case, without anyone reporting him, the government would not know anything about him, since the emperor was far away.

I am a merchant from out of town, and I know nothing about Xiao Taiyuan's situation, nor can I report him. But seeing so many high-quality raw stones from the Great Northern Dynasty flowing abroad, especially being stolen by foreign countries, breaks my heart.

After Li Xue finished speaking, she sighed, lowered her head, and looked extremely heartbroken.

Seeing this, Zhao Xian couldn't help but give Li Xue a big thumbs up. It seemed that Li Xue wanted to use Zhou Tong to report Xiao Taiyuan, or to learn more about Xiao Taiyuan through Zhou Tong.

"I haven't yet had the pleasure of asking your honorable name, young master," Zhou Tong asked.

"My surname is Li, and I am from the capital. My family has been imperial merchants for generations. According to the family's arrangement, I will be in charge of the family's jade industry from now on. The main purpose of this trip is to investigate where the best raw stones in our Great Northern Dynasty are located."

Just now, I realized that the best raw stones in the Great Northern Dynasty should be in Yuanxi. But I never expected that Xiao Taiyuan would appear in Yuanxi. Although he has a large number of high-quality raw stones, I still cannot do business with him.

"If I don't do business with him, where am I going to buy so many raw stones?" Li Xue began to worry.

Li Xue's words stirred up Zhou Tong's heart. He was a shrewd businessman, and if he could cooperate with the imperial merchants from the capital, he would have endless money to make in the future.

Could he use this young master Li to bring down Xiao Taiyuan of Yuanxi so that his jade business could grow stronger? Otherwise, he would never have a chance to rise in the world. Thinking of this, Zhou Tong spoke up:

"I didn't expect you to be Young Master Li from the capital. My apologies. The Yuanxi jade mine is a gift from heaven and cannot be monopolized by Xiao Taiyuan. If Young Master Li wants to buy the top-quality raw stones from Yuanxi, he must eliminate Xiao Taiyuan."

"Our strength is limited, and we cannot contend with Xiao Taiyuan. However, I can help Young Master Li gather evidence of Xiao Taiyuan's treason and collusion with the enemy, and eradicate this malignant tumor from our Great Northern Dynasty."

Li Xue was secretly delighted. If she could get help from Zhou Tong and other local jade merchants from the west, her chances of defeating Xiao Taiyuan would be much greater. Thinking of this, she said:

"If I can eliminate Xiao Taiyuan's influence in Yuanxi, I can do jade business in Yuanxi with peace of mind. I wonder how Manager Zhou can help me."

“In Yuanxi, there are many jade merchants like me who own mines. They have long suffered from Xiao Taiwu’s oppression and dare not resist at all.”

As Xiao Taiyuan's power grows, he will eventually swallow up our small businesses, making it difficult for us to continue our jade business. The only thing we can do now is to unite and deal with Xiao Taiyuan.

However, even if we unite, we cannot defeat Xiao Taiyuan. The only thing we can do is to collect evidence of Xiao Taiyuan's treason and report him to the government, and use the government's power to eliminate him.

"This is just my personal idea. If I were to actually do it, would it be a huge undertaking and very difficult to achieve?" Zhou Tong said, then lowered his head.

"If Manager Zhou has any concerns, please feel free to speak them."

“In Yuanxi, although the people there are all subjects of our Great Northern Dynasty, a considerable number of them are descendants of foreign tribes. They do not identify themselves as people of the Great Northern Dynasty, which increases the difficulty of government administration.”

Therefore, the security situation in the Yuanxi area was not good, and some serious incidents often occurred. The government was unable to solve the problems, so the locals did not trust the government.

If I were to find the jade merchants there and join forces with them to deal with Xiao Taiyuan, I estimate they would be unwilling to do so, fearing they might get into trouble.

Of course, it wasn't that they didn't trust me, but rather that they didn't trust the government. Even if we collected evidence of Xiao Taiyuan's treasonous activities and reported it to the authorities, the local government wouldn't dare do anything to Xiao Taiyuan, because he did indeed have the power to rebel in the area.

What Zhou Tong said was indeed the truth, which was also the reason why Xiao Taiyuan had been entrenched in Yuanxi for many years and his strength had grown stronger and stronger.

Based on Zhou Tong's feedback, he has found the target to deal with during his trip to Yuanxi, which should be their biggest gain from the source of water.
